Ultrasound Technician Occupation Description<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"IsleThere are more than one acceptable titles for ultrasound techs (technicians). They are also referred to as sonogram techs, diagnostic medical sonographers (or just sonographers) and ultrasound technologists. No matter what their title is, they all have the same primary job function, which is to carry out diagnostic ultrasound techniques on patients. While many practice as generalists there are specialties within the profession, for instance in cardiology and pediatrics.
